Tactical Nuances in Newcastle vs Liverpool

The strategic chess match that is Newcastle vs Liverpool is always fascinating, and this time, Alexander Isak is a central figure in those deliberations. For Newcastle, Eddie Howe has instilled a clear identity – a team that is well-organized, physically dominant, and capable of explosive attacking transitions. Isak fits perfectly into this system. His pace and power allow him to be a constant threat on the counter-attack, stretching Liverpool’s high defensive line. He’s not just a poacher; he’s adept at dropping deep to collect the ball, drawing defenders out of position, and creating space for the likes of Miguel Almirón or Bruno Guimarães to exploit. This versatility is key against a Liverpool side that presses relentlessly. Isak’s ability to shield the ball and ride challenges means he can absorb pressure and allow his team to regroup or launch swift attacks. On the other side, Liverpool, under Jurgen Klopp, are known for their gegenpressing and attacking verve. They will look to dominate possession and suffocate Newcastle, but they are also vulnerable to direct play and quick turnovers. Isak’s presence forces Liverpool’s center-backs, like Virgil van Dijk, to be constantly aware of his runs and his physical presence. If Van Dijk steps up too high, Isak has the pace to get in behind. If he stays deep, Isak can use his strength to hold off the defender and bring others into play. The battle between Isak and Liverpool's defensive unit will be one of the defining duels of the match, influencing the tempo, the attacking patterns, and ultimately, the outcome.
